Understanding Niacinamide Niacinamide, also known as vitamin B3, is a water-soluble vitamin that works with the natural substances in your skin to: Improve the appearance of enlarged pores Even out skin tone Soften fine lines and wrinkles Strengthen a weakened surface Diminish dullness

  2. Its versatility makes it suitable for all skin types, including sensitive skin. But to fully reap its benefits, knowing how to layer it with other products is key. The Basics of Skincare Layering Before diving into specific products, it's important to understand the general rules of skincare layering: 1. Start with a Clean Slate: Always begin with a clean face. Use a gentle cleanser to remove dirt, oil, and makeup. 2. Apply Thinnest to Thickest: Layer products from the thinnest to the thickest consistency. This ensures that lighter, water-based products can penetrate the skin before heavier, oil-based ones. 3. Allow Absorption Time: Give each product a few minutes to absorb before applying the next one. This prevents pilling and allows each layer to work effectively. 4. Consider pH Levels: Be mindful of the pH levels of your products. Niacinamide is best used in a pH range of 5.0-7.0. Using products with a drastically different pH before or after niacinamide can reduce its effectiveness. Step-by-Step Guide to Layering Niacinamide Step 1: Cleanser Start your routine with a gentle cleanser. Whether you choose a foaming cleanser, gel, or cream, make sure it's suitable for your skin type. Cleansing removes impurities and prepares your skin for the subsequent steps. Step 2: Toner A toner can help to balance your skin's pH and provide an extra layer of hydration. Look for a toner that suits your skin type hydrating toners for dry skin, or exfoliating toners with ingredients like glycolic acid for oily or acne-prone skin. If you're using an exfoliating toner, ensure it has fully absorbed before moving on to the next step. Step 3: Niacinamide Serum Now it's time for the star of the show niacinamide serum. Apply a few drops to your fingertips and gently press it into your skin. Niacinamide works well with most ingredients, but it's particularly effective when used alongside hydrating and soothing products. Step 4: Other Serums

  3. If you use other serums in your routine, this is the time to layer them. For instance, hyaluronic acid can be applied after niacinamide to provide a deep hydration boost. Retinol or vitamin C serums should be used with caution, as combining them directly with niacinamide can cause irritation for some people. If you're using these active ingredients, consider using them at different times of the day or on alternate days. Step 5: Moisturizer Lock in the benefits of your serums with a moisturizer. Choose a product that complements your skin type and concerns. Niacinamide pairs well with moisturizers that contain ceramides, peptides, and other soothing ingredients. Step 6: Sunscreen In the morning, finish your routine with a bro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30. Niacinamide can help protect against environmental damage, but sunscreen is essential to protect your skin from harmful UV rays. Night Routine Variation For your night routine, you can follow the same steps but omit the sunscreen. If you're using retinol, it's best to apply it after niacinamide and before your moisturizer. Retinol can increase skin sensitivity, so always follow it with a hydrating and soothing moisturizer.

  4. Additional Tips for Layering Niacinamide Compatibility with Other Ingredients Niacinamide is highly versatile and can be used with a variety of other skincare ingredients. Here are some popular combinations: Hyaluronic niacinamide first, followed by hyaluronic acid. Vitamin C: While some believe that niacinamide and vitamin C cancel each other out, recent studies suggest they can be used together. However, if you have sensitive skin, it's best to use them at different times. Retinol: Niacinamide can help reduce the irritation caused by retinol. Apply niacinamide first to build up your skin's tolerance before introducing retinol. Exfoliating Acids (AHA/BHA): Use niacinamide after exfoliating to soothe and calm the skin. Acid: Both are water-based and provide hydration. Apply Patch Testing Whenever introducing a new product, it's essential to do a patch test to avoid adverse reactions. Apply a small amount of the product on your inner arm or behind your ear and wait 24 hours to see if any irritation occurs.

  5. Consistency is Key Consistency is crucial when it comes to skincare. Regular use of niacinamide can show significant improvements in your skin over time.
